Richard Smith
|
b300f36e6f
Use `inline constexpr` where appropriate. (#6374)
|
il y a 5 mois |
Jon Ross-Perkins
|
8166f9a7cf
Formalize Cpp as a PackageNameId (#6306)
|
il y a 6 mois |
Boaz Brickner
|
d3762f9723
Remove unused `ImportCppId` and list of `Cpp` imports in `File` (#6290)
|
il y a 6 mois |
Richard Smith
|
629f77eb61
Switch to representing FloatLiteralType as a RealId. (#5944)
|
il y a 8 mois |
Jon Ross-Perkins
|
b4b4d33789
Change CanonicalValueStore to take ValueT and KeyT as parameters (#5759)
|
il y a 10 mois |
Jon Ross-Perkins
|
a65f4b89e2
Make ValueStore require a ValueT parameter (#5757)
|
il y a 10 mois |
Richard Smith
|
8eb4e24cb6
Implement #4864: `Core` is a keyword (#4909)
|
il y a 1 an |
Jon Ross-Perkins
|
6b5eb1a101
Id::Invalid -> Id::None (#4834)
|
il y a 1 an |
Jon Ross-Perkins
|
3f9a06aee3
Look at flipping clang-tidy's misc-* to enable-by-default (#4699)
|
il y a 1 an |
Jon Ross-Perkins
|
bc24a6c5d8
Refactor IdBase to provide CRTP-based printing (#4626)
|
il y a 1 an |
Chandler Carruth
|
3ba4997855
Canonicalize away bit width and embed small integers into `IntId`s (#4487)
|
il y a 1 an |
Chandler Carruth
|
4148161e24
Refactor value store code to use separate files. (#4477)
|
il y a 1 an |